Guide The Solar Only setup is exactly how it sounds: A traditional grid-tied solar system without backup energy. In an outage, you won''t be able to run any devices, but you''ll still save considerable money on your utility bills and generate clean electricity. Guide Solar batteries are used to store energy in a solar system where they accumulate energy during the day. The charge controller manages the power flow from the solar panels to the connected batteries. Guide The sun provides energy to every solar system. Instead of producing energy, a solar system transforms solar energy into electricity that can be used in your building. The components of a typical solar panel include a layer of silicon cells, a glass enclosure, a metal frame, and wiring to allow current to flow from the silicon cells.

Solar energy equipment consists of the components that make up a solar energy system. The installation of the equipment allows for the harnessing of the sun's energy as well as its conversion into the electricity that is necessary for the home or business in question.
Among the solar equipment, we also find several of the key components, such as solar panels, inverters, and racking systems. Solar panels are the components that harness and store the energy produced by the sun. Photovoltaic solar panels (PV), are composed of silicon semiconductors, which capture energy from the sun's rays.

We'll break down everything you need to know about solar equipment to prepare you. You need solar panels, inverters, racking equipment, and performance monitoring equipment to go solar. You also might want an energy storage system (aka solar battery), especially if you live in an area that doesn't have net metering.
